The Village of Glenview has launched a new texting platform that delivers timely community updates and emergency alerts straight to residents’ phones. 

Signing up is easy, and residents can choose from two separate text channels, depending on the type of information they’d like to receive.

  • Text GVNews to 78015 to subscribe to community news and updates, including Village programs, community events, construction updates and service reminders.
  • Text GVAlerts to 78015 to receive emergency notifications and alerts about unplanned road closures, weather warnings and snowplow updates. 

Residents can subscribe to one or both and opt out anytime.

The texting platform builds on Glenview’s long-standing use of the Smart911 platform. Smart911 allows residents to create personal safety profiles that can be accessed by emergency dispatchers when a 911 call is placed. These profiles can include critical information such as medical conditions, emergency contacts, or household details—helping to improve emergency response time and accuracy. 

Residents can create a safety profile at smart911.com. Be sure to mark your calendar to update your profile once a year to stay current in the system. 

The Village’s Public Safety Dispatch Center has used the Smart911 system for years to send emergency communications to its member communities. This new expansion leverages the platform’s existing infrastructure to make routine and urgent messaging more accessible to all residents.
